KEPCO Selected as an Excellent Company for Climate Change Response for 4 Consecutive Years
[Asia Economy Reporter Moon Chaeseok] Korea Electric Power Corporation (KEPCO) announced on the 28th that it was selected as an 'Outstanding Company in the Energy & Utility Sector' at the '2019 Climate Change Response Excellence Awards' hosted by the CDP (Carbon Disclosure Project) Korea Committee, held at the Western Chosun Hotel in Seoul.
CDP is a non-profit organization established in 2000 and headquartered in London, UK. It discloses climate change response strategies, greenhouse gas emission data, and reduction efforts of major listed companies in 92 countries, providing financial institutions investing in companies with opportunities and risk factors related to climate change.
As of last year, more than 8,000 companies worldwide participate and disclose their carbon management information. KEPCO has been participating since 2008.
In Korea, climate change management-related information is requested and evaluated from the top 200 listed companies by market capitalization. The CDP Korea Committee selects and announces outstanding domestic companies annually.
The Carbon Management Sector Honors awarded this time selected a total of 16 companies across 10 sectors including finance and industrial goods.
KEPCO received the award in the 'Energy & Utility Sector' in recognition of its continuous carbon management efforts. This marks the fourth consecutive year since its first selection in 2017.
